About The Book

Larry Senn

We all ride the Mood Elevator up and down every day. How well we do it impacts our relationship, our personal effectiveness, our career, and our experience of life. Most people take that ride for granted and don’t think it can be influenced. But what if we knew the right buttons to push to move to the top of the Mood Elevator? Wouldn’t it be useful if there were proven ways to make visits to the lower floors less frequent and less intense?

In this very practical guide, Larry Senn provides an operating manual to keep you out of the emotional basement. He shows how to recognize when you’ve become so accustomed to being stuck on a lower floor – worried, stressed, anxious, and judgmental – you don’t even realize it, and what to do to interrupt those negative thought patterns and start going up again. He urges us to cultivate mental attitudes like curiosity and gratitude that will keep us on the higher floors, and explains how to quiet the mind and nurture positive thoughts without succumbing to Pollyanna-ish denial. And as someone who took up triathlons at the age of seventy, he speaks from experience when he emphasizes the inseparable connection between physical health and mental health.

Through Senn’s decades of work as a consultant, The Mood Elevator has been enthusiastically embraced by hundreds of thousands of people around the world. It symbolizes our moment-to-moment experience of life, encompassing a wide range of feelings. Together, these emotions play a major role in defining the quality of our lives and relationships and our effectiveness on the job. By sharing his work with a wider audience, Senn hopes to help all of us live life at our best.
